Re: Black Stone Cherry

I'll try again Sox. I know my last post got confusing.:bonk:

From what I hear generally the band's songs are structured as follows: the songs usually start out heavy with guitar and vocals in the southern hard rock tradition, then as the band goes into thier choruses the sound becomes that late '90's mainstream polished post-grunge/alternative rock sound similar to that of Nickelback, Collective Soul, and Creed.

I think this song is from thier new album and I can hear the band sounds going more commercial than thier two previous albums. I've listened to quite a few songs from the first albums for in the most part I liked but this new song I hear "mainstream" rock. Hopefully this single isn't going to be represented of the bands new album.

I agree Sox, thier first two albums rock.
